Computer Science ›› 2014, Vol. 41 ›› Issue (5): 64-67.doi: 10.11896/j.issn.1002-137X.2014.05.014

Previous Articles     Next Articles

Optimal Multi-objective Monitoring Resources Allocation in Distributed Systems

HE Pan,YUAN Yue and WU Kai-gui   

  • Online:2018-11-14 Published:2018-11-14

Abstract: Against the loosely coupled and dynamic configuration features of distributed systems,multi-objective monitoring resources allocation oriented at optimal monitoring interval selection was studied to achieve the balance between resources optimization and reliability maintenance.To propose the allocation model,first of all,the Markov chain theory was employed to analyze the reliability of systems under monitoring mechanism.Secondly,two different kinds of monitoring resources cost models were analyzed.On the top of that,a multi-objective monitoring resources allocation model was built under the system reliability constraint.This model chooses the appropriate monitoring rate for each component through minimizing the monitoring cost.Finally,a genetic algorithm was used to solve the allocation and optimization model.Experimental studies results prove the necessity and impact of monitoring resources allocation in reliability optimization.The results also show that monitoring resources allocation can help to achieve resources optimization and reliability maintenance.Comparing with single-objective resources allocation,multi-objective resources allocation approaches can get better optimization results.

[1] Ben H R,Emna F,Khalil D,et al.A large-scale monitoring and measurement campaign for Web Services-based applications [J].Concurrency Computation Practice and Experience,2010,22(10):1207-1222
[2] He Pan,Wu Kai-gui,Wen Jun-hao, et al.Monitoring resources allocation for service composition under different monitoring mechanisms[C]∥Proceedings of 5th International Conference on Complex,Intelligent and Software Intensive Systems,2011.Washington,D C:IEEE Computer Society,2011:263-270
[3] Dai Yu,Yang Lei,Zhang Bin.QoS-driven self-healing Web ser-vice composition based on performance prediction [J].Journal of Computer Science and Technology,2009,24(2):250-261
[4] Yu Tao,Lin K-J.Adaptive algorithms for finding replacement services in autonomic distributed business processes[C]∥Proceedings of International Symposium on Autonomous Decentra-lized Systems,2005.Washington,D C:IEEE Computer Society,2005:427-434
[5] Girish C,Koustuv D,Arun K,et al.Adaptation in Web Service composition and execution[C]∥Proceedings of IEEE International Conference on Web Services,2006.Washington,D C:IEEE Computer Society,2006:549-557
[6] Gerardo C,Di P M,Raffaele E,et al.QoS-aware replanning ofcomposite Web services[C]∥Proceedings of IEEE International Conference on Web Services,2005.Washington,D C:IEEE Computer Society,2005:121-129
[7] Rüdiger R.Reliability analysis—a review and some perspectives [J].Structural Safety,2001,23(4):365-395
[8] Gokhale S S,Trivedi K S.Analytical models for architecture-based software reliability prediction:A unification framework [J].IEEE Transactions on Reliability,2006,5(4):578-590
[9] Gokhale S S.Architecture-based software reliability analysis:Overview and limitations [J].IEEE Transactions on Dependable and Secure Computing,2007,4(1):32-40
[10] Wang Li-jun,Bai Xiao-ying,Zhou Li-zhu,et al.A hierarchical reliability model of service-based software system[C]∥Procee-dings of 33rd Annual IEEE International Computer Software and Applications Conference,2009.Washington,D C:IEEE Computer Society,2009:199-208
[11] Wang Zai,Tang Ke,Yao Xin.Multi-objective approaches to optimal testing resource allocation in modular software systems [J].IEEE Transactions on Reliability,2010,59(3):563-575
[12] Xia Yun-ni,Wang Hanp,Huang Y,et al.A stochastic model for workflow QoS evaluation [J].Scientific Programming,2006,14(3/4):251-265
[13] Directory of Public Soap Web Services[EB/OL].http://www.service-repository.com

No related articles found!
Viewed
Full text


Abstract

Cited

  Shared   
  Discussed   
No Suggested Reading articles found!